Ito made her first appearance at a major international competition at the 1981 World Junior Championships. At the 1982 World Junior Championships, Ito won both the short program and free skating, but again weak compulsory figures kept her off the podium, in 6th place overall. Ito won her first national championship in the 1985 season, but was unable to compete at that year's World Championships after again breaking her ankle. First woman to land a triple Axel in the Olympics (1992). United States Figure Skating Championships. At the 1990 World Championships, Ito was 10th after the compulsory figures but placed first in both the short program and the free skating and won the silver medal, second to Jill Trenary. [19], During the start of the 1989–90 season, Ito made history again at the 1989 NHK Trophy competition, where she received a rare 6.0 technical/6.0 artistic score from the Hungarian judge, and again landed seven triples, including the triple Axel. At the 1991 Grand Prix International de Paris – a pre-Olympic event in Albertville – Ito beat Kristi Yamaguchi by completing a triple Axel and five other triple jumps in her free skating. [10] At the 1984 World Junior Championships, she won both the short program and free skating but finished third overall due to a low placement in the compulsory figures.
